  • @robbo11a
    @robbo11a3 ай бұрын

    La Thuile is one of fave places to ski… actually had two holidays there we thought it was so good. Stay in the Placibel apartments if you can (it’s also an hotel) and there’s a really good supermarket in the complex… all a few minutes walk to the ski lifts. There’s also the free ski bus (from next to the apartments) that will take you further afield if you wish… so loads of options to ski elsewhere once you’re tired of the local pistes! Btw… if it’s an inexpensive skiing holiday you’re after… think also about Sweden (see my latest video)… we had 11 days there for the price of a week in Italy.

    How did you go with the smoke for this plane, What system did you use and did it work well. Id love some details cause I want to do the same. Cheers.

  • @robbo11a
    @robbo11a2 жыл бұрын

    This video is very old and I got rid of the model many many years ago, but I think I recall I had a separate smoke fluid tank which fed first to a sullivan pump (which is controlled via the Rx), and then to a very narrow brass tube that was wrapped around the engine… this allowed the heat of the engine to ‘pre-heat’ the smoke fluid. Then this I turn was connected to a pressure-type nipple on the exhaust.

  • @mattprob
    @mattprob2 жыл бұрын

    @@robbo11a Thanks heaps for getting back to me. I have a Sullivan Pump just sitting there so great to know it can be done. Did the extra weight affect performance?

  • @robbo11a
    @robbo11a2 жыл бұрын

    @@mattprob memory serves the models performance wasn’t too hindered… mind I was using a beefy Saito four stroke, a 120 I think, … just be mindful of the extra wing loading and the weight on landing… no bouncing !
